Who is Jesse Jackson?
Jesse Jackson is a well-known activist, civil rights leader, politician, and Baptist minister from the United States who ran for the Democratic presidential nomination in two years which were 1984 and 1988, and from 1991 to 1997, he also worked as a shadow senator representing the District of Columbia. The activist’s full name is Jesse Louis Jackson Sr.
Jesse Jackson began his activism when he became active in the civil rights movement while still in college. The activist marched with Dr Martin Luther King Jr. in Selma, Alabama, in 1965. He quickly rose to prominence as a national speaker for African Americans in the 1980s, influencing others through his work and gaining renown among colleagues. Because of this, Jackson was then named special envoy to Africa and received the Presidential Medal of Freedom in 2000.

Jesse Jackson’s Age
Jesse Jackson had to be born on October 8, 1941, making his age 81 years old as of 2022. Jesse was born to Noah Louis Robinson and Helen Burns in Greenville, South Carolina. Jesse lived with his step-father and his mother, Helen, when she married Charles Henry Jackson, and he got adopted, acquiring the surname Jackson.
Jesse Jackson’s Wife
Jesse Jackson’s wife is Jacqueline Lavinia Brown, born in 1944. Jacqueline was the woman he was married to on December 31, 1962. Jesse has been married once only. He has five children with his wife, Santita Jackson, Jesse Jackson Jr., Jonathan Luther Jackson, Yusef DuBois Jackson, and Jacqueline Lavinia.
